Micromax Canvas Tab P650

The Micromax Canvas Tab P650 is the first tablet in the Canvas series. It features 8-inch HD IPS screen with ~160 PPI pixel density. It is powered by 1.2 GHz quad-core MediaTek MT8389 processor. The device has 1 GB RAM, 16 GB internal memory, 32 GB micro-SD slot. 5 megapixel camera with autofocus and a 2 megapixel front camera. Connectivity options includes 3G voice-calling, Wi-Fi, Bluetooth 3.0. The device has 4,800 mAh battery, 10 hours of talk-time.

The Micromax Canvas Tab P650 is the first tablet to be launched in the Canvas series. The tablet features a SIM card slot, and can be used for voice calling and 3G browsing. Under the hood, the Canvas Tab features the MediaTek MT8389 chip, which includes a 1.2 GHz quad-core Cortex A7 CPU. The Canvas Tab comes with 1 GB DDR3 RAM, 16 GB internal memory, of which 11.07 GB is available to the user, and a micro-SD card slot that boosts overall storage to 32 GB.
Screen and Design
The Canvas Tab comes with an 8-inch screen with a resolution of 1024 x 768, which gives it a pixel density of 160 ppi. Tablets like the Nexus 7 offer a better screen, but such devices follow a 7-inch form factor. Coming over to the design, the Canvas Tab features a similar plastic design as mobiles in the Canvas series, with the Micromax logo prominently shown off at the back. The tablet comes in blue and white colour variations.
Camera and Multimedia
The Canvas Tab comes with a 5 megapixel camera at the back that can shoot 720p videos. The 2 megapixel shooter at the front of the tablet is ideal for video calling, which you can do on 3G networks thanks to the SIM card slot included in the device. The tablet can playback 1080p videos and includes all major video and audio codecs so that you can view your media on the go without having to worry about converting between video formats.
Software and Features
The Canvas Tab comes with Opera mini loaded, which should make it easier for you to save bandwidth. Micromax has also included a few utilities on the tablet, like Spuul, Music Hub, M! Live , and M! Security. You will also be able to create video shortcuts on the home screen. In addition, the Canvas Tab runs Android 4.2.1 Jelly Bean, which gives you access to hundreds of thousands of great games.
Connectivity and Battery
The tablet features a SIM card slot, so you can connect to 3G networks on the go. Also included is Wi-Fi connectivity, Bluetooth 3.0 and micro-USB 3.0. The Micromax Canvas Tab comes with a 4,800 mAh battery that is claimed to give 10 hours of voice calling, and 5 hours of full-HD video along with 400 hours on standby.
